电脑编程可以使用多种软件来进行开发和编辑,具体选择哪种软件取决于编程语言、个人偏好以及项目需求。以下是一些常见的电脑编程软件:
文本编辑器
Notepad++:轻量级文本编辑器,支持多种编程语言。
Sublime Text:快速且功能强大的文本编辑器,支持多种编程语言和插件扩展。
Atom:由GitHub开发的开源文本编辑器,支持多种编程语言和丰富的插件生态系统。
集成开发环境(IDE)
Visual Studio:由微软开发的综合性IDE,支持多种编程语言如C++、C、VB.NET等。
IntelliJ IDEA:专业的Java开发工具,也支持其他编程语言,如Python、JavaScript等,具有强大的代码智能提示和重构功能。
Eclipse:开源的集成开发环境,主要用于Java开发,也支持C++和Python等语言,具有强大的插件扩展。
PyCharm:专业的Python开发工具,提供了丰富的代码编辑和调试功能,包括智能代码补全、代码重构和单元测试集成。
Xcode:苹果开发者使用的集成开发环境,用于开发iOS和Mac应用程序,支持Objective-C和Swift等语言。
Android Studio:谷歌官方推出的Android应用开发工具,提供了全面的代码编辑、调试和界面设计功能。
特定领域的开发工具
HTML编辑器、CSS编辑器和JavaScript编辑器:用于网页开发。
Visual C++:用于C++语言开发。
SQL Server:用于数据库管理和SQL语言开发。
Norepad++:用于PHP语言开发。
建议
初学者:可以选择Visual Studio Code或Sublime Text,因为它们轻量且易于上手。
Java开发者:IntelliJ IDEA或Eclipse是不错的选择,它们提供了强大的代码智能提示和调试功能。
Python开发者:PyCharm提供了全面的Python开发支持,是Python开发者的首选工具。
移动应用开发者:Xcode和Android Studio分别适用于iOS和Android应用开发。
网页开发者:可以使用专门的HTML、CSS和JavaScript编辑器。
根据你的具体需求和编程语言,选择最适合自己的编程软件可以大大提高开发效率。